The project consists of a new school built on an existing campus. Coordination of construction is required with on-going school operations and existing buildings remaining in-use during the construction process (review the project staging plan on the drawings).

Site construction consists of general earthwork, building pad engineered fill installation, new storm drainage, new site/building utilities, concrete paving, asphaltic concrete paving, concrete sidewalks, concrete curb and gutter, landscaping, irrigation, site masonry sign wall, site graphics, site signage, site lighting, pre-engineered freestanding canopies, and pre-engineered wall mounted canopies.

Building construction consists of a concrete foundation, concrete slab-on-grade, pre-engineered metal building, masonry veneer, metal panel veneer/trim, metal panel soffits/trim, truncated standing seam metal roof as specified/detailed, concrete masonry units, drywall partitions, millwork, hollow metal frames/doors, wood doors, aluminum entrance systems, kitchen equipment provision/ installation, building accessories as specified/detailed, and building plumbing/ electrical/ mechanical/ fire protection systems. Finishes include sealed concrete, rubber base, painted concrete masonry, textured/painted drywall, painted flooring system, ceramic tile floor/wall, luxury vinyl tile, suspended acoustical ceiling, and exposed painted ceiling.
